diff --git a/htdocs/fourn/product/fiche.php b/htdocs/fourn/product/fiche.php index cf774ed95fc..1e1485ab9b7 100644 --- a/htdocs/fourn/product/fiche.php +++ b/htdocs/fourn/product/fiche.php @@ -447,21 +447,24 @@ else print ''; print $langs->trans("Suppliers").''; print ''.$langs->trans("Ref").''; + print ''.$langs->trans("BuiingPrice").''; + print ''.$langs->trans("Quantity").''; print ''; - $sql = "SELECT s.nom, s.idp, pf.ref_fourn"; + $sql = "SELECT s.nom, s.idp, pf.ref_fourn, pfp.price, pfp.quantity"; $sql .= " FROM ".MAIN_DB_PREFIX."societe as s, ".MAIN_DB_PREFIX."product_fournisseur as pf"; + $sql .= " LEFT JOIN ".MAIN_DB_PREFIX."product_fournisseur_price as pfp ON s.idp = pfp.fk_soc AND pfp.fk_product =".$product->id; $sql .=" WHERE pf.fk_soc = s.idp AND pf.fk_product = ".$product->id; $sql .= " ORDER BY lower(s.nom)"; if ( $db->query($sql) ) { - $num_fournisseur = $db->num_rows(); + $num_fournisseur = $db->num_rows($resql); $i = 0; $var=True; while ($i < $num_fournisseur) { - $objp = $db->fetch_object($i); + $objp = $db->fetch_object($resql); $var=!$var; print ""; print ''.$objp->nom.''; @@ -472,8 +475,9 @@ else print $objp->ref_fourn.''; print ''; - print ''; - print img_disable($langs->trans("Remove")).''; + print price($objp->price); + print ''; + print ''.$objp->quantity.''; $i++; } $db->free();